BabyLegs Recalls Baby Socks and Leg Warmers with Heart Appliqué Due to Choking Hazard


Baby Leg Warmers with Heart Appliqué

Baby leg warmers and socks


Recall Date: December 23rd, 2010
Type: Socks
Units: About 4,500
Hazards: The leg warmers and socks have a heart appliqué that can detach, posing a choking hazard to small children.
Remedies: Refund
Consumers should immediately take the recalled socks and leg warmers away from children. Consumers can remove and discard the heart appliqué to eliminate the hazard or contact BabyLegs to receive a full refund or a coupon to be redeemed on the BabyLegs website.

Description

This recall involves only those BabyLegs brand leg warmers, ankle-high socks and knee-high socks adorned with a heart-shape appliqué. The recalled products are pink, white or purple cable knit socks and leg warmers.

Injuries:

The firm has received one report of an infant choking on the heart-shaped appliqué. Her mother was able to dislodge the appliqué from her throat. No medical attention was required.

Retailers:

www.babylegs.com and independent retailers from August 2010 to November 2010 for about $11 per pair.

Distributors:

BabyUnited LLC dba BabyLegs of Seattle, Wash.
